上海推薦零基礎軟件測試培訓建議

來源: 發(fā)布時間:2022-11-12

通過基線我們可以快捷方便的找到某個狀態(tài)下的所有內(nèi)容。  檢入檢出機制,這個概念在串行配置管理體系中用的很多(關于串行和并行的概念我們后面再說),通過Check out檢出這個操作,可以將需要的配置項進行鎖定,進入獨占模式,只能歸屬于當前進行該操作的用戶使用。而Check in檢入操作就是將鎖定的內(nèi)容還給服務器,解鎖這個文件的過程。通過這組操作就能讓一個文件只有一個人修改,并且記錄下做了什么。  更新和提交,這個概念來自于并行配置管理體系。通過update可以更新本地和服務器之間的信息,而commit是將本地信息提交到服務器上的過程。  將缺陷的詳細情況記錄下來生成缺陷報告;上海推薦零基礎軟件測試培訓建議

    如此看來,測試數(shù)據(jù)的依賴確實給我們添了不少亂子。那我們是否可以這樣做?即使本來兩個功能之間有數(shù)據(jù)的傳遞,也為每個單獨的功能預埋其輸入數(shù)據(jù)(而非依賴上游在執(zhí)行過程中產(chǎn)生這樣的數(shù)據(jù))。這樣當一個功能失效后我們能夠迅速定位到它。當然,這樣做的一個風險就是可能隱藏某模塊不能正確產(chǎn)生其它模塊希望的正確輸出,而這種問題對于用戶的端到端的操作是嚴重的問題。因此,我建議在多個腳本的測試數(shù)據(jù)上綜合使用以上兩種方法。“數(shù)據(jù)”適用于測試不穩(wěn)定的功能(如新功能),或者容易出錯的功能(如老功能中復雜的邏輯),方便查找原因?!皵?shù)據(jù)依賴”適用于測試穩(wěn)定的功能/接口或者基本業(yè)務流程,有了它的保障,我們對端到端的正確性更有信心。當“數(shù)據(jù)”和“數(shù)據(jù)依賴”在一次運行中都有時,如果“數(shù)據(jù)”的腳本失敗,我們從“數(shù)據(jù)”的單個腳本開始排查問題;如果“數(shù)據(jù)依賴”的腳本失敗,同時“數(shù)據(jù)”的腳本也在相關處失敗,則從“數(shù)據(jù)”的單個腳本開始排查問題,否則從“數(shù)據(jù)依賴”的腳本處排查問題。特色零基礎軟件測試培訓靠譜嗎拒絕/延期:如果經(jīng)過商議之后,缺陷不是一個真正的缺陷則拒絕處理,關閉缺陷;

    二、豪之諾零基礎軟件測試培訓做好接口測試的前提1、系統(tǒng)化的接口文檔傳統(tǒng)的接口文檔,一般采用word或wiki等系統(tǒng)來記錄,從單次使用上似乎比較簡單,因為大家會更習慣這樣的操作,但這種形式存在比較大的問題:a、接口文檔非標準化,無法直接與接口測試工具接口使用b、接口維護困難,接口有變化時比較難標識清楚,溝通成本很高系統(tǒng)化接口文檔,例如rap(淘寶分源的一個系統(tǒng)),具備接口維護標準化、版本化管理、MOCK測試等功能;對標準化的接口內(nèi)容做二次開發(fā),可以直接導出Soapui等工具使用的格式,直接導入工具中使用,有以下好處:A、接口測試時不再需要手工輸入相關字段,節(jié)省時間成本B、版本化管理,能夠清晰的知道哪些接口有變化2、標準化的接口規(guī)范接口管理是做好接口測試很重要的前提,如果一個系統(tǒng)有哪些接口都不太清楚,測試就很難覆蓋到,接口管理建議采用以下方式:A、按接口提供方為單位進行劃分,按接口使用方進行二次劃分,再按業(yè)務模塊進行細分,分類原則根據(jù)內(nèi)容多少進行優(yōu)化,不需要固定,如本身接口較少就沒有必要分得過細,較多時就需要多劃分模塊B、按接口鏈接URL做為,不同的接口參數(shù)做為接口變量,接口有參數(shù)變更時在原來接口上進行維護。

    自動化測試剛開始的時候,基于錄制回放,輸入的都是頁面上你實際輸入的數(shù)據(jù)。如果我希望測試一個合法的登錄和一個非法的登錄,同樣的腳本不一樣的數(shù)據(jù)而已,我不想有兩個腳本,那么就需要對數(shù)據(jù)進行參數(shù)化。,數(shù)據(jù)與腳本分離,以便更加清晰和容易維護。因此,自動化測試中引入了“數(shù)據(jù)驅(qū)動”的概念,即用于腳本的測試數(shù)據(jù)來驅(qū)動腳本的運行。單個腳本的數(shù)據(jù)問題可以這樣處理,那么多個腳本之間的數(shù)據(jù)共享和傳遞呢?比如,一個系統(tǒng)有兩個模塊:上游模塊A,下游模塊B,B的輸入是A的輸出。這里有一個問題:B的數(shù)據(jù)怎么創(chuàng)建?有人會馬上想到數(shù)據(jù)傳遞啊,把A模塊的輸出寫到一個公共變量或者數(shù)據(jù)表中,B模塊從這里拿數(shù)據(jù)開始自己的執(zhí)行。是的,這是自動化測試工具提供的功能??墒牵绻炒芜\行,模塊A有新的缺陷,造不出B預期的輸入數(shù)據(jù),會導致B的自動化腳本失敗。當我們看到失敗后,是否費力排查下來才發(fā)現(xiàn)A才是B失敗的罪魁禍首?而如果A是成功的(A是否失敗要看是否有關于這個缺陷的相關驗證),則更具有蒙蔽性,很難快速想到問題可能出在A。這里舉的例子還相對簡單,若系統(tǒng)中模塊間的交互更多、更復雜,數(shù)據(jù)的問題、腳本的問題、程序本身的缺陷就象幾個毛線團纏繞在一起。而且軟件開發(fā)的質(zhì)量并沒有落實到具體的責任人,因此很少有人關心軟件的質(zhì)量。

    豪之諾零基礎軟件測試培訓日常驗收:現(xiàn)實生活中的項目驗收是公司乃至每個項目成員都想要的結(jié)果,一旦驗收對公司來說就是,可以收驗收階段的款了,不需要再投入那么多人力到項目當中,項目終于可以告一段落,大家都可以輕松一下了。項目驗收是一系列細致工作完成到位的結(jié)果,而不是某一點的成功或某個人能力就可以促成的事情。怎么做好驗收工作,合理的收尾都是我們每個人必須要關注到的內(nèi)容和工作的重中之重。軟件驗收:標準定義:驗收測試是部署軟件之前的一個測試操作。在軟件產(chǎn)品完成了單元測試、集成測試和系統(tǒng)測試之后,產(chǎn)品發(fā)布之前所進行的軟件測試活動。它是技術測試的一個階段,也稱為交付測試。驗收測試的目的是確保軟件準備就緒,并且可以讓用戶將其用于執(zhí)行軟件的既定功能和任務。驗收測試是向未來的用戶表明系統(tǒng)能夠像預定要求那樣工作。經(jīng)集成測試后,已經(jīng)按照設計把所有的模塊組裝成一個完整的軟件系統(tǒng),接口錯誤也已經(jīng)基本排除了,接著就應該進一步驗證軟件的有效性,這就是驗收測試的任務,即軟件的功能和性能如同用戶所合理期待的那樣。 軟件開發(fā)的管理人員更關注開發(fā)成本和進度;鼓樓區(qū)有哪些零基礎軟件測試培訓建議

簡單得介紹項目的名稱,項目開發(fā)的背景和開發(fā)的情況,以及只要完成的功能;術語的定義,參考的文檔等內(nèi)容。上海推薦零基礎軟件測試培訓建議

    作為豪之諾零基礎軟件測試培訓學員,我們經(jīng)常會遇到壓力測試、穩(wěn)定性測試、功能測試、性能測試、兼容性測試等等,有時在工作中潛移默化的就已經(jīng)在使用這些測試方法中包含的點,但是我們沒有太在意去總結(jié)梳理,那么每個測試方法的關注點是什么?如:在性能測試的過程中我們應該關注什么?等等的思考呢,經(jīng)過幾次的總結(jié),首先將性能測試的關注點進行梳理,其余的測試后面的博客中將會補充。概念:是檢驗系統(tǒng)的性能是否符合要求的測試性能是評估一個軟件關鍵的維度,性能測試關注點:howmuch與howfast一、性能測試的分類:1)極限測試:在各種邊界壓力情況下,如電池、存儲、網(wǎng)速,驗證APP是否能正確響應,內(nèi)存滿時安裝APP—運行APP時手機斷電---運行APP時斷網(wǎng)2)響應能力測試:APP中各類操作是否滿足用戶響應時間要求。上海推薦零基礎軟件測試培訓建議

江蘇豪之諾軟件科技有限公司成立于2014-10-13年,在此之前我們已在軟件測試培訓,TMMI測試體系咨詢,國際軟件測試認證,國際需求工程師培訓行業(yè)中有了多年的生產(chǎn)和服務經(jīng)驗,深受經(jīng)銷商和客戶的好評。我們從一個名不見經(jīng)傳的小公司,慢慢的適應了市場的需求,得到了越來越多的客戶認可。公司主要經(jīng)營軟件測試培訓,TMMI測試體系咨詢,國際軟件測試認證,國際需求工程師培訓等產(chǎn)品,我們依托高素質(zhì)的技術人員和銷售隊伍,本著誠信經(jīng)營、理解客戶需求為經(jīng)營原則,公司通過良好的信譽和周到的售前、售后服務,贏得用戶的信賴和支持。公司會針對不同客戶的要求,不斷研發(fā)和開發(fā)適合市場需求、客戶需求的產(chǎn)品。公司產(chǎn)品應用領域廣,實用性強,得到軟件測試培訓,TMMI測試體系咨詢,國際軟件測試認證,國際需求工程師培訓客戶支持和信賴。江蘇豪之諾軟件科技有限公司以誠信為原則,以安全、便利為基礎,以優(yōu)惠價格為軟件測試培訓,TMMI測試體系咨詢,國際軟件測試認證,國際需求工程師培訓的客戶提供貼心服務,努力贏得客戶的認可和支持,歡迎新老客戶來我們公司參觀。